中文字幕av专区_日韩电影在线播放_精品国产精品久久一区免费式_av在线免费观看网站

溫馨提示×

Java中xlstransformer類的用法是什么

小億
151
2023-11-11 01:47:58
欄目: 編程語言

在Java中,XlsTransformer類是Apache POI庫的一部分,用于將Excel文檔轉換為其他格式的文檔。

XlsTransformer類的主要用法是將Excel文檔轉換為HTML、XML、CSV等格式的文檔。使用XlsTransformer類,您可以讀取現有的Excel文件并將其轉換為所需的格式。

以下是XlsTransformer類的一般用法示例:

  1. 導入相關的類和包:
import org.apache.poi.ss.usermodel.WorkbookFactory;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import org.apache.poi.ss.usermodel.Workbook;
import org.apache.poi.ss.usermodel.Sheet;
import org.apache.poi.ss.usermodel.Row;
import org.apache.poi.ss.usermodel.Cell;
import org.apache.poi.hssf.usermodel.HSSFWorkbook;
import org.apache.poi.ss.usermodel.DataFormatter;
import org.apache.poi.xssf.usermodel.XSSFWorkbook;
import org.apache.poi.openxmlformats.schemas.spreadsheetml.x2006.main.CTWorksheet;
import org.apache.poi.openxmlformats.schemas.spreadsheetml.x2006.main.CTSheet;
import org.apache.poi.openxml4j.opc.OPCPackage;
import org.apache.poi.xssf.usermodel.XSSFCell;
import org.apache.poi.xssf.usermodel.XSSFRow;
import org.apache.poi.xssf.usermodel.XSSFSheet;

import net.sf.jxls.transformer.XLSTransformer;
  1. 創建XlsTransformer對象并加載Excel模板文件:
XLSTransformer transformer = new XLSTransformer();
Workbook workbook = transformer.transformXLS(new FileInputStream("template.xls"), beans);
  1. 將Excel文檔轉換為所需的格式,例如HTML或XML:
transformer.transformXLS(workbook, beans, "output.html");
transformer.transformXLS(workbook, beans, "output.xml");

在這個示例中,"template.xls"是您要轉換的Excel模板文件的路徑,beans是一個包含數據的Java對象。您可以使用transformXLS方法將Excel模板文件加載為Workbook對象,然后使用transformXLS方法將Workbook對象轉換為所需的格式,并將結果保存到指定的文件中。

需要注意的是,您需要在項目中包含Apache POI和JExcelAPI的相關依賴。

0
恩施市| 龙井市| 阳朔县| 闻喜县| 民县| 清远市| 正阳县| 合江县| 祁连县| 邯郸县| 东乌珠穆沁旗| 宁国市| 荥阳市| 高淳县| 上高县| 汶川县| 华阴市| 凤庆县| 五指山市| 贵溪市| 姚安县| 昆山市| 高安市| 陇川县| 聂荣县| 惠州市| 南阳市| 孙吴县| 高邑县| 习水县| 新乡市| 鄂伦春自治旗| 永新县| 聂拉木县| 始兴县| 伊金霍洛旗| 新泰市| 河东区| 枝江市| 仙游县| 巴楚县|